Pepco Group NV  (FRA:8UX) PEG Ratio Explanation

To compare stocks with different growth rates, Peter Lynch invented a ratio called PEG Ratio. PEG Ratio is defined as the P/E ratio divided by the growth ratio. He thinks a company with a P/E ratio equal to its growth rate is fairly valued. Still he said he would rather buy a company growing 20% a year with a P/E of 20, instead of a company growing 10% a year with a P/E of 10.

Pepco Group NV PEG Ratio Calculation

PEG Ratio is defined as the PE Ratio without NRI divided by the growth ratio. The ratio we use is the 5-Year EBITDA growth rate.

Pepco Group NV's PEG Ratio for today is calculated as

PEG Ratio=PE Ratio without NRI/5-Year EBITDA Growth Rate*
=17.244444444444/13.10
=1.32

Pepco Group NV Business Description

Other Exchanges PCO:Poland0A9M:UK
Address 25 Chapel Street, 14th Floor, Capital House, London, GBR, NW1 5DH
Pepco Group NV is a pan-European, multi-format discount chain of multi-branch stores under the Pepco, Dealz, and Poundland brands. The group's stores offer clothing, home furnishings, including toys and seasonal products, as well as FMCG products. The revenue is derived from geographical segments, namely the United Kingdom, Poland, the Republic of Ireland, and the Rest of Europe.
